Florida Service Contract Statutes and Auto‑Renewal

For service contract sellers and providers in Florida, it is important to review Section 501.165 of the Florida Statutes if you offer programs that automatically renew consumer service contracts.

The statute broadly defines “service contract” as a written agreement for the performance of services over a fixed period or specified duration. It also imposes clear and conspicuous disclosure requirements for automatic renewal provisions and requires separate written or electronic notice for contracts of 12 months or more that auto-renew beyond the initial term.

Violating this subsection may render the auto-renewal provision void and unenforceable, directly affecting subscription-style service contract programs and CLIP-backed offerings in Florida.
